23hr power outage sump pump running every 2 min

Had our delta2 max over a year and no power cuts. On Sunday we had a storm in the Midwest that took out power and estimated restore by consumers was 8hrs.

We were thrilled to test the delta2 max, cooked dinner with air fryer, powered tv & internet watched a movie . While our sump pump in the basement is turning on every 2 mins to handle the down pour. Power outage was 2pm - 10 pm still no power and now a restore estimate of 3am.

Wondering how long the marine battery will last on the sump pump sentry and not wanting the wake up to a flooded basement, decide to carry the delta 2 max up a small set of steps and down a long set of stairs into the basement.

So the delta 2 is powering the sump pump every 2 mins at 1kw draw and powering the sentry to charge the marine battery.

I go to bed hoping power will be restored at 3am and all will be well on wake up. 4am check power not restored and delta 2 max is in shut down mode . I wake up at 6 am power still not restored marine battery powering sump sentry. But no idea how charged the marine battery is.

Fortunately we have a EcoFlow 3000 generator sat in its box 13 months . Our cats loved the box and sit on it all the time 🤣 Upset the cats take the generator out the box read directions , connect the 12v starter battery , fill oil - attached propane from our grill. Turn to manual strike her up with one push of the start button and it runs perfectly . Give it a few mins to warm up run an extension into the basement to the delta 2 and it charges so fast!

Absolutely thrilled power finally restored at 1 pm - dry basement and all is well.

Now we need a delta 3 station so it can run automatically off the 3000 generator and the delta 2 max can be in the main house again.

Absolutely no regrets on our purchases , I was looking forward to testing them with a power cut but in a stressful situation these saved us thousands on a basement flood. If you have any spare $$ the generator is light, clean and a breeze to start.
